
The death of Riley Gale proved just how vital and exciting a band Power Trip were. After the charismatic, outspoken frontman passed away earlier this week, everyone from Overkill to Fox News took a moment to pay tribute to Gale, expressing that they felt he was not only a talented musician but also a human being we could all relate to and believe in. Now, there’s even further proof just how much Gale meant to the world, as Power Trip’s 2017 album Nightmare Logic has shot to #1 on two separate Apple Music Charts.
The first is the Metal chart, where Nightmare Logic sits at #1, with the band’s 2013 record Manifest Decimation clocking in at $2. The other is Apple Music’s Rock chart, where the band is once again dominating the top two slots, beating out releases by acts like the Beatles.

While it’s small solace, and Riley wasn’t motivated by this sort of thing, it’s heartwarming to see how much the world is reacting to the life of such a talented musician.
Power Trip announced Riley’s passing on Tuesday night, posting the following letter to their social media:
“Dear Power Trip fans worldwide,
It is with the greatest of sadness we must announce that our lead singer and brother Riley Gale passed away last night.
Riley was a friend, a brother, a son. Riley was both a larger than life rock star and a humble and giving friend. He touched so many lives through his lyrics and through his huge heart. He treated everyone he met as a friend and he always took care of his friends. We will celebrate Riley’s life and never forget the great works of music, charity, and love that he left behind. You, the fans, meant so much to him, please know how special you are. If you have a memory of Riley please share it, no matter how small, as we remember him.
Please respect our wishes for privacy during this time. In lieu of flowers please send donations to Dallas Hope Charities, the link to donate directly is here.
Signed,
– Riley’s Loving Family
P.S. Funeral and visitation arrangements are pending.”
